The real Rally Figther

The Rally Fighter is an American off-road vehicle, Local Motors is the manufacturer. Believe it or not, the Rally Figther is something very special. For the first time ever, the development of a car in co-creation design was fed up, the result was the Rally Figther. The winner of a co-creation vote, Sangho Kim, submitted the exterior design. The Rally Fighter is street legal in all 50 US states.

A front and center mounted 6.2L GM LS3 V8 that produces 430 hp (321 kW; 436 hp) at 5,900 rpm powers the Rally Fighter. Power is transmitted to the rear wheels via a 4-speed GM 4L85-E automatic transmission, chosen according to Local Motors to prevent over-revving when jumping. The suspension has double A-arms at the front and a 4-link Ford 9-inch axle at the rear, both with coil springs and telescopic shock absorbers. This gives it 16″ travel at the front and 20″ travel at the rear. To save weight, it also has a fiberglass body.

In the interior, the Rally Fighter comes standard with 3-point seat belts, a roll cage and Recaro seats, as well as amenities such as air conditioning, stereo and power windows. The price for the Rally Fighter starts at 99,900 US dollars.
